✈️ Aviation Weather

Full aviation weather for Clinton is published on the Baton Rouge Metropolitan Airport (KBTR) page, 39 km away. It carries the current METAR decoded into plain language — surface wind, visibility, cloud layers and ceiling, temperature and dewpoint, and altimeter setting — alongside the raw observation as transmitted. 3 airfields within reach of Clinton have their own pages, listed below.

The Terminal Aerodrome Forecast (TAF) is shown across its full validity period, with each change group broken out so you can see when conditions are expected to shift. Flight category is derived automatically — VFR, MVFR, IFR or LIFR — from reported ceiling and visibility, with runway details and field elevation alongside. Observations update roughly hourly and forecasts several times a day.
